Chris Preston Posted March 17, 2020 Share Posted March 17, 2020 'Evening All, I'm building a 1/ 16th scale Sherman Firefly Mk Ic (Hybrid) and have a couple of "detail" questions for the more knowledgeable Sherman types here.Q.1. Did British/Commonwealth Sherman Fireflies retain the siren mounted beside the left front headlight and guard when converted into Fireflies?Q.2. Were the Pioneer Tools mounted on the rear hull held down with leather straps and buckles, or web straps, and if leather, was the leather left in a natural colour or tinted a green?Cheers,Chris Preston,Victoria, BCCanada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Adrian Barrell Posted March 17, 2020 Share Posted March 17, 2020 Many, but not all British Shermans had the siren removed, that was not a Firefly thing per se. Look at period pictures to get a feeling for what was most common. Tool straps were leather and were a dark tan colour.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Chris Preston Posted March 17, 2020 Author Share Posted March 17, 2020 Many Thanks Adrian, This helps a lot, as most of the photos I've seen of British/Commonwealth Shermans in NWE seem to show the siren as missing or removed, particularly if the hull front is covered in spare track "armour".
